Vietnamese taewondo athletes must pay out of pocket to participate in world tournaments
The departure date for the world tournament is approaching, but Vietnamese taewondo athletes do not have enough funds to attend.
The Ho Chi Minh City team is the core of the Vietnamese taewondo team preparing for the 29th SEA Games as well as the 2019 World Championship, led by coach Nguyen Thanh Huy. In the preparation plan, the team registered to participate in the 1st World Taewondo Beach Championship - 2017 in Rhodes (Greece). However, close to the opening time of the tournament (May 5), the team has not been given enough funding to participate (about 1 to 1.2 billion).
“From the beginning of the year, this tournament was in the plan and Ho Chi Minh City committed to sending a team. Because this is our long-term preparation plan for the SEA Games, the World Beach Games, the World Championships and the Olympic selection rounds... But, currently the students are not given funding to participate in the tournament,” said coach Nguyen Thanh Huy.
“The High Performance Sports Department of the HCM City Department of Culture and Sports announced that the team would only be supported with visa fees, tournament participation fees and insurance costs totaling about $200. Meanwhile, the cost for an athlete to participate in the tournament is about more than $2,000. Therefore, my team and I are stuck in our plans even though we have registered to participate and book hotels with the Organizing Committee.”

According to coach Nguyen Thanh Huy's explanation, the problem lies in the fact that the high-performance sports department, directly led by Mr. Tran Quang Ha (deputy head of the department), had given wrong advice and reports to the Department's Board of Directors, so the team's budget was not approved.
“I brought the youth team to compete in Kazakhstan and received a notice that there was no funding as planned at the beginning of the year. In Mr. Ha's report, the World Beach Championship was listed as a festival, so Director Bam found it unreasonable and did not agree to provide funding even though this tournament had been held before.Satisfied"It's in the plan," Mr. Huy said. "Previously, Ho Chi Minh City also sent athletes to open tournaments to practice, not just this tournament."
Asked about the above issue, Mr. Tran Quang Ha refused to answer. "Regarding the funding issue, the new leaders will answer, but I have not been authorized so I cannot say anything more."
With such problems, the taewondo athletes no longer have a chance to compete. “In the past few days, the students cried a lot when they heard the news. Because this is the last tournament to prepare for the SEA Games. We want to participate but with a budget of more than 2,000 USD for each athlete, no family is willing to pay for such an unreasonable problem,” Mr. Nguyen Thanh Huy added.
